exhaust mods

hey guyz ive got a stock cag and been told if you cut the muffler of and just weld a straight pipe where the mufflerwas youll get mor mid and top rangespeed/power and will run better is this true need help

Yes, cut the resonator off, thats at the end of the exhaust system under the seat. Run straight pipe instead, electrical conduit works great. Dont go big, stay same diameter as outlet now or as close as possible. Cut chamber out as well. Really increase performance. Gains all through the rpm range. Cut both welds (CHAMBER SIDE). The pipe sticks into chamber and you need tocut to BUTT weld pipes to chamber.

THIS AND CARB BORE TO 14MM ARE THE 2 MOST IMPORTANT MODS YOU CAN DO TO A CHINESE CAG!

DO not run pipe through the chamber! The chamber is there for POWER in a 2 stroke. 17MM? You did this and it idles? I thought 15mm was the border line on a chinese cag. I once bored the carb to 5/8`s. It had zero throttle,,,just ran WOT constant.
